Game Insights and Best Bets

A highlight of this matchup is Durant’s performance from beyond the arc. With a career-average of 2.3 three-pointers made this season on 5.8 attempts—translating to a commendable 40.3% shooting accuracy—he is known as the “Easy Money Sniper” for a reason. More notably, Durant excelled right before the All-Star festivities, exceeding the Over on three-point makes in his last two games against the Los Angeles Clippers, where he drilled 3-of-9 and 3-of-7 attempts.

In his previous face-off against Charlotte only weeks ago, Durant showcased his long-range shooting talent, finishing 3-of-4. Therefore, a sound bet for this game is for Durant to exceed 2.5 made three-pointers, currently available at odds of +120.

Additionally, Alperen Sengun stands out as a key contributor for the Rockets, serving as both a dominant big man and a skilled playmaker. Averaging 6.3 assists this season, his ability to facilitate scoring opportunities for Durant and other teammates will be crucial tonight. On the road, Sengun has elevated his assist average to 6.5, which enhances my confidence in him surpassing the Over at 5.5 assists tonight.

Current Odds and Trends

As for the betting landscape, the Rockets enter this game as favored by 4.5 points, with a moneyline of -190, whereas the Hornets are positioned at +160. The points total for this matchup is set at 216.5, and a notable trend reveals that the Rockets have hit the Under on the game total in 28 of their last 40 games, suggesting a potential lower-scoring contest tonight.
